Prevalence of Antibodies and Cytokines in Participants With Chronic Granulomatous Disease
Sponsor: Ensoma
Summary
This research study is designed to assess the prevalence of specific antibodies and inflammatory cytokines in adult and pediatric participants with CGD.
Official title: A Cross-Sectional, Observational Study of the Prevalence of Adenoviral-Specific Antibodies and Inflammatory Cytokines in Participants With Chronic Granulomatous Disease
